Why Ethereum Users Need Transaction Privacy

While Ethereum's blockchain offers transparency and security, this visibility creates privacy risks. Every transaction—including wallet balances and fund movements—is permanently recorded and publicly accessible. Chain analysis firms and surveillance entities routinely track these activities, potentially exposing:

  • Personal financial history
  • Business transaction patterns
  • Wallet ownership connections

This is where Ethereum mixers (also called tumblers) enter the picture. These privacy tools break the on-chain link between sender and receiver addresses through advanced cryptographic techniques.

How Ethereum Mixers Actually Work

Modern Ethereum mixing services use sophisticated methods to obscure transaction trails:

  • Pooling Mechanism: Multiple users' ETH is combined in a smart contract "pool"
  • Randomized Outputs: Funds are redistributed in randomized amounts and intervals
  • Zero-Knowledge Proofs: Advanced protocols like zk-SNARKs verify transactions without revealing details

Unlike simple coin-swapping services, quality mixers create mathematically unlinkable transaction paths. When you withdraw your "mixed" ETH, it appears to originate from completely unrelated wallet activity.

Top Ethereum Mixer Types Compared

1. Centralized Mixing Services
Operated by third-party providers with user interfaces. Pros include faster processing, but require trust in the operator's integrity.

2. Decentralized Mixers
Non-custodial solutions like Tornado Cash (pre-sanctions) using smart contracts. Eliminate third-party risk but may have higher gas fees.

3. CoinJoin-Style Mixers
Peer-to-peer pooling systems where users collectively sign mixed transactions. Offers strong privacy through decentralization.

Critical Risks and Limitations

While mixers enhance privacy, users must understand key challenges:

  • Regulatory Scrutiny: Some jurisdictions classify mixers as money transmitters
  • Exit Scams: Dishonest centralized services may steal pooled funds
  • Chain Analysis Resistance: Sophisticated tracking may still identify mixed coins
  • Smart Contract Vulnerabilities: Potential exploits in unaudited protocols

Practical Privacy Tips for Ethereum Users

If considering mixer usage:

  • Research providers extensively—check audit reports and community reputation
  • Always use a fresh wallet address for mixed fund withdrawals
  • Combine with VPN/Tor browsing for IP anonymity
  • Start with small test transactions before larger amounts
  • Consider privacy alternatives like Aztec Network or Railgun

Beyond Mixers: Alternative Privacy Solutions

Emerging technologies offer complementary privacy options:

  • Privacy Coins: Zcash or Monero integrations via bridges
  • Layer 2 Privacy: zkRollup solutions with built-in anonymity
  • Encrypted Memo Fields: Services like Status.im's secure messaging

As blockchain analysis evolves, multi-layered privacy strategies yield the best protection. Mixers remain valuable tools when used judiciously alongside other techniques.
